Output 666ca8eb3974f35a355d3e6071efa934de3787286a1823fc95bc3f39abf09623:0

value
2385486
script pubkey
OP_0 OP_PUSHBYTES_20 e30352cf3dd74fc86e3ba5406ec2da962b36346e
address
bc1quvp49nea6a8usm3m54qxask6jc4nvdrwry3w0k
transaction
666ca8eb3974f35a355d3e6071efa934de3787286a1823fc95bc3f39abf09623
spent
true